Epic basically is a somewhat more mismanaged clone of Steam, but what got them to take off in size so fast was the fact they decided to take a hit and instead of taking the larger cut (I think it's like 1/3) at Steam of the profits, they did like 1/2 or less of that so stuff like Metro happened and others have bailed or have done timed/outright exclusivity releases which infuriated a lot of PC gamers as it came off as multiple levels of sleazy.  I personally want nothing to do with another lame front end that has to be present just for the games to work, sucks enough Steam is like that so my game list is very small.  Most of what I do have is actual physical or potential physical due to how GoG handles their files.
